Meet Riette Van Rensburg

About

Riette is an artist based in Stellenbosch South Arica and currently busy with her MA in Fine Art. Her art practice revolves around the ideas and concerns that she cares about most.

These include the emotional, physical, and spiritual well-being of humans and the reciprocal health of our environment. 

The values driving her practice are deeply rooted in the interconnectedness of all life systems and the importance of Care towards self and others.

Soul, Soil, Sympoiesis Exhibition

As I engaged in collaborative creation, using naturally foraged materials, incorporated them into themes of human experience, I felt that the term ‘sympoiesis’ aptly reflects my approach. The term sympoiesis was coined by Donna Haraway as a replacement term for the concept of autopoiesis, which Harraway objects to on the grounds that no ‘thing’ makes itself (autopoiesis referring to the process of self-production). Sympoiesis means ‘making-with’ or ‘collective creation’ (from Greek sún, together, and poíēsis, production). My practice seeks to bring this concept to life.
